アバランチ(AVAX)の開発チームに迫るインタビュー!
分散型金融(DeFi)の世界において、アバランチ(Avalanche)は、その高いスループット、低い遅延、そして環境への配慮から、急速に注目を集めているブロックチェーンプラットフォームです。本稿では、アバランチの開発チームに深く迫り、その技術的な詳細、設計思想、そして将来の展望について徹底的にインタビューしました。アバランチが、既存のブロックチェーンの課題をどのように克服し、DeFiエコシステムにどのような革新をもたらすのか、その核心に迫ります。
アバランチの誕生と設計思想
アバランチは、Cornell大学のコンピュータサイエンス教授である Emin Gün Sirer 氏によって主導されたチームによって開発されました。Sirer氏は、長年にわたりブロックチェーン技術の研究に携わっており、その経験と知識を活かして、アバランチを設計しました。アバランチの設計思想の根底にあるのは、スケーラビリティ、セキュリティ、そして柔軟性です。従来のブロックチェーンは、スケーラビリティの課題に直面しており、トランザクションの処理能力が限られているため、大規模なDeFiアプリケーションの実行には不向きでした。アバランチは、独自のコンセンサスプロトコルであるAvalancheコンセンサスを採用することで、この課題を克服し、高いスループットを実現しています。
Avalancheコンセンサスは、古典的なナッシュ均衡の概念に基づいています。各バリデーターは、他のバリデーターの行動を考慮しながら、自身の行動を決定します。このプロセスを通じて、ネットワーク全体が合意に達し、トランザクションが検証されます。Avalancheコンセンサスは、従来のコンセンサスプロトコルと比較して、より高速で効率的であり、エネルギー消費も抑えられています。
アバランチの技術的な詳細
アバランチは、3つの異なるブロックチェーンで構成されています。それぞれ、P-Chain、C-Chain、X-Chainと呼ばれています。P-Chainは、プラットフォームチェーンであり、アバランチネットワーク全体の管理を担当します。C-Chainは、EVM(Ethereum Virtual Machine)互換のチェーンであり、Ethereumのスマートコントラクトをアバランチ上で実行することができます。X-Chainは、カスタムサブネットの作成を可能にするチェーンであり、特定のアプリケーションに最適化されたブロックチェーンを構築することができます。
この3つのチェーンの組み合わせにより、アバランチは、高い柔軟性と拡張性を実現しています。開発者は、自身のアプリケーションの要件に応じて、最適なチェーンを選択したり、カスタムサブネットを作成したりすることができます。また、アバランチは、サブネットと呼ばれる機能を提供しており、これにより、特定のグループが独自のブロックチェーンを構築し、管理することができます。サブネットは、プライバシー、セキュリティ、そしてパフォーマンスの要件が厳しいアプリケーションに特に適しています。
Avalancheコンセンサスの仕組み
Avalancheコンセンサスは、従来のコンセンサスプロトコルとは異なるアプローチを採用しています。従来のコンセンサスプロトコルは、ネットワーク全体が合意に達するまで、トランザクションの検証を保留します。一方、Avalancheコンセンサスは、トランザクションをランダムに選択されたバリデーターに送信し、そのバリデーターがトランザクションを検証します。このプロセスを繰り返すことで、ネットワーク全体が合意に達します。Avalancheコンセンサスは、このランダムなサンプリングにより、高速な合意形成を実現しています。
さらに、Avalancheコンセンサスは、スノウフレークプロトコルと呼ばれるメカニズムを採用しています。スノウフレークプロトコルは、バリデーターが自身の意見を他のバリデーターに繰り返し伝達することで、ネットワーク全体に意見を拡散させます。このプロセスを通じて、ネットワーク全体が合意に達し、トランザクションが検証されます。スノウフレークプロトコルは、高い耐障害性とセキュリティを提供します。
アバランチのDeFiエコシステム
アバランチは、急速に成長するDeFiエコシステムを抱えています。Trader Joe、Benqi、Aaveなどの主要なDeFiプロトコルがアバランチ上で展開されており、これらのプロトコルは、アバランチの高速性と低コストのトランザクション手数料を活用して、ユーザーに優れたDeFi体験を提供しています。Trader Joeは、アバランチ上で最も人気のある分散型取引所(DEX)の一つであり、Benqiは、アバランチ上で担保付き融資を提供するプロトコルです。Aaveは、DeFi業界で最も有名な融資プロトコルの一つであり、アバランチ版のAaveは、ユーザーに多様な融資オプションを提供しています。
アバランチのDeFiエコシステムは、単なる既存のDeFiプロトコルの移植にとどまりません。アバランチの柔軟性と拡張性を活かして、新しいDeFiアプリケーションが次々と開発されています。例えば、Yield Yakは、アバランチ上のDeFiプロトコルへの自動複利運用を提供するプロトコルであり、Platypusは、アバランチ上でステーブルコインの交換を提供するDEXです。これらの新しいDeFiアプリケーションは、アバランチのDeFiエコシステムをさらに豊かにしています。
開発チームへのインタビュー
インタビュアー: アバランチの開発において、最も困難だった点は何ですか?
開発チーム: 最も困難だった点は、Avalancheコンセンサスの設計と実装でした。従来のコンセンサスプロトコルとは異なるアプローチを採用したため、多くの課題に直面しました。特に、ネットワークのセキュリティとパフォーマンスを両立させることは、非常に困難でした。しかし、長年の研究と実験を通じて、Avalancheコンセンサスを完成させることができました。
インタビュアー: アバランチの将来の展望について教えてください。
開発チーム: アバランチは、DeFiエコシステムの基盤となるプラットフォームとして、今後も成長を続けていくでしょう。私たちは、アバランチの技術をさらに進化させ、より高速で安全で柔軟なブロックチェーンプラットフォームを実現することを目指しています。また、アバランチのサブネット機能を強化し、企業や組織が独自のブロックチェーンを構築し、管理することを容易にすることを目指しています。さらに、アバランチをWeb3の世界における重要なインフラストラクチャとして位置づけ、分散型アプリケーションの開発を支援していくことを考えています。
インタビュアー: アバランチが他のブロックチェーンプラットフォームとどのように差別化されていますか?
開発チーム: アバランチは、その高いスループット、低い遅延、そして環境への配慮において、他のブロックチェーンプラットフォームと差別化されています。Avalancheコンセンスは、従来のコンセンサスプロトコルと比較して、より高速で効率的であり、エネルギー消費も抑えられています。また、アバランチのサブネット機能は、特定のアプリケーションに最適化されたブロックチェーンを構築することを可能にし、高い柔軟性と拡張性を提供します。これらの特徴により、アバランチは、DeFiエコシステムにおける様々なニーズに対応することができます。
まとめ
アバランチは、その革新的な技術と設計思想により、DeFiエコシステムに大きな影響を与えつつあります。Avalancheコンセンスは、高いスループットと低い遅延を実現し、アバランチのサブネット機能は、高い柔軟性と拡張性を提供します。アバランチの開発チームは、今後も技術をさらに進化させ、より高速で安全で柔軟なブロックチェーンプラットフォームを実現することを目指しています。アバランチは、DeFiエコシステムの未来を担う重要なプラットフォームの一つとして、その成長が期待されます。アバランチの技術的な優位性と、活発なDeFiエコシステムは、ブロックチェーン業界における新たなスタンダードを確立する可能性を秘めています。今後のアバランチの動向に注目が集まります。